Southern India’s Realty Sector Powers Ahead

Southern India’s real estate market is witnessing a surge in momentum, with Kerala emerging as a focal point for growth, according to a recent Crisil report. The sector’s resilience is underpinned by rising urbanisation, demand for quality housing, and robust government initiatives. Kerala, in particular, has benefitted from improved infrastructure, increased remittances, and a rise in middle-class aspirations. The state now offers lucrative opportunities for developers catering to both residential and commercial demands.

Crisil’s analysis underscores Kerala’s role in leading the Southern realty boom, attributing growth to strong consumer demand, an influx of NRIs, and sustained infrastructure investments. A notable trend is the rising interest in tier-II cities such as Kochi and Thiruvananthapuram, where affordable housing and luxury projects coexist. Southern India as a whole, including Karnataka and Tamil Nadu, is capitalising on these trends, with Bengaluru and Chennai seeing expansions in IT and industrial corridors. Experts suggest that these developments have placed the region on a growth trajectory set to rival Northern markets like Delhi-NCR.

Sustainability has emerged as a key focus, especially in Kerala. Developers are prioritising eco-friendly projects, integrating green building practices and renewable energy systems to meet evolving consumer preferences. With the increasing emphasis on environmentally responsible construction, the region is aligning itself with national and global sustainability goals. Such measures not only reduce the carbon footprint but also enhance buyer confidence in these markets.

The Southern real estate market’s growth extends beyond statistics; it impacts local communities by creating jobs and fostering urban development. Kerala’s rise as a realty hub has spurred civic improvements, including better connectivity and access to essential amenities. As urbanisation accelerates, the region’s real estate market is poised for long-term growth, blending economic opportunity with environmental stewardship.
